Highlights
Are people in Bay City older or younger than people in Dover?
- The Median Age in Bay City is 4.6 years older than in Dover.

Are housing costs cheaper in Bay City or Dover?
- Bay City housing costs are 66.9% less expensive than Dover hous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Bay City or Dover?
- The average commute for residents of Bay City is 1.7 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Dover.
